(copy of the nesdev forum thread)

Double Action Blaster Guys is the sequel to my contribution to the 2011 compo, Forehead Block Guy.
It's completely rewritten so it's nowhere near as buggy as FHBG was, and I took the opportunity to rewrite it with two simultaneous players in mind, hence pluralizing Guy in the title.

Features:
* Simultaneous two-player support (either player can join in at any time by pressing A+B)
* 32 levels
* Over a dozen enemy types, plus a final boss
* Several types of blocks (not just solid and empty like the original FHBG)
* 4 different level goal types
* Level editor
* Open source

This is an overhead shooter game based on an old shareware Multimedia Fusion game named Ballmaster2 and it's named because you're always sliding, and all you can do is boost towards a new direction or shoot in a direction. There's SNES mouse support if you use real hardware and an adapter or use the latest Nintendulator. Player 2 can join in to help out and there's a simple level editor.

The plot is that you're an Oxiclean detergent ball and the Big City Slider was stolen and it's being used by an evil Billy Mays to make Big City Slider enemies.

It was written for the second NES compo where a very incomplete version took 5th place.
